Che‐Chung Yeh is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Che‐Chung Yeh has authored 35 papers receiving a total of 1.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Molecular Biology, 7 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and 6 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Che‐Chung Yeh's work include Cardiac Fibrosis and Remodeling (6 papers), Signaling Pathways in Disease (4 papers) and Tissue Engineering and Regenerative Medicine (3 papers). Che‐Chung Yeh is often cited by papers focused on Cardiac Fibrosis and Remodeling (6 papers), Signaling Pathways in Disease (4 papers) and Tissue Engineering and Regenerative Medicine (3 papers). Che‐Chung Yeh collaborates with scholars based in United States, Taiwan and China. Che‐Chung Yeh's co-authors include Rajvir Dahiya, Edward J. Kasarskis, Hideyuki J. Majima, Daret K. St. Clair, Michael J. Mann, Kelley K. Kiningham, Madhav N. Devalaraja, Yong Xu, X. Steven Wan and Long‐Cheng Li and has published in prestigious journals such as Circulation, The Journal of Immunology and PLoS ONE.
